Former Foreign Secretary Jack Straw defended his part in the invasion of Iraq and the toppling of Saddam Hussein’s regime in 2003. He told the five-member panel of historians and government officials that he would have preferred diplomacy rather than military action. He also said he had expressed ideas for non-military support of a U.S. invasion of Iraq, but never formally discussed them with Cabinet colleagues. close
